Transaction 30fcbae17b59249e4e906e223d4a523883a7e1ce90c05169afed907cc195b811

1 Input
2 Outputs
  • 30fcbae17b59249e4e906e223d4a523883a7e1ce90c05169afed907cc195b811:0
  • value  87146146236
    address  3Fxx55Q4pPyecXFP73PXUMi2VzkLyJfem2
  • 30fcbae17b59249e4e906e223d4a523883a7e1ce90c05169afed907cc195b811:1
  • value  24000000
    address  3EozuDCeV4edzAoaCzDnrhi1PvLDKL7eos